Hello!
I bought a set of used coin boxes and am interested to know, who made them. They were sold as the David Roth Custom Coin Box Set, but there is a "Z" stamped in every one of the boxes, so I am wondering if these might be Zee Coin Boxes. They came with instructions from David Roth as well as with three short descriptions referring to the Zee Boxes (one from Jim "Zee" Products, two from Robert W. Bengal.) I would appreciate any help! Made by Jim Zee (Jim Zachary)
http://www.jimzeemagic.net/coinboxes/default.htm GREAT boxes. He is also an excellent dice stacker.

As far as I know, only David's boxes come with David's instructions. They weren't made by Zee, unless David had a deal with him a long time ago. I don't think David gave permission for anytone else to sell their boxes with his instructions, so if you bought them used, someone might have included them on their own.
